NoteePub, short for electronic publication is one of our favorites and should be yours for a couple of reasons. ePub offers reflowable text giving you flexibility to manipulate how the digital content is presented. Moreover, lots of cool features are now being developed for the reader like advanced video and audio. ePub is now an industry standard, so all of the device manufacturers are now supporting it?. except of course those two proprietary (ie: we don't want you to have a choice) online behemoths: Apple and Amazon - who seek to chain you like a trailer park dog forever to their devices. Three years from now, we predict ePub will rule the eBook landscape.

"What are you laughing at?" Addie asked.

"I don't know," I answered, sipping the bitter French Roast Coffee. "It all just seems so absurd." Across the small table in the coffee shop sat Addie, dressed in her neat white gi, her karate uniform, the top fastened with the multi-colored belt of an instructor. We didn't have to fill the air with words. We could enjoy each other's company in comfortable silence as we had for so long. Sometimes words just get in the way. Through the silence we heard the sounds of other people outside the coffee shop. It was Saturday, our busy day.

Addie finished her juice and said that she had to get to her next class. When she left, I was alone in the Flying Yoni Coffee Shop. Next door was the dojo where Addie, Robert, and Warren were warming up for their karate class.

It was too bizarre to have happened, and yet, I had my journals to prove it. I opened a new journal, blank, empty, waiting for me to fill the pages with my reflections on what happened each day. Since I was in college, I had reserved a few minutes each day to make that day more real, to make it concrete. Then the day would stand still so I could think about it, remember it, mull it over, and make it my personal property. As the journals piled up, I put them in boxes. Every three or four years, I packed the boxes away in the attic of my mother's house. By my side on the bench of the booth were my last two journals. Others from the past two years were upstairs in my apartment.

Under the sign outside that said this was the Flying Yoni Dojo and Coffee Shop hung three others: Juice Bar, Yoga Center, Women's Center....
